What is Nanjing Hanrui Cobalt Co Volatility?

Volatility is a statistical measure of the dispersion of returns for a given security or market index, it shows how the price swings around its mean. The volatility here is measured as the annualized standard deviation between monthly returns from the security over the past year. In most cases, the higher the volatility, the riskier the security.

As of today (2024-05-18), Nanjing Hanrui Cobalt Co's Volatility is 36.24%.

Nanjing Hanrui Cobalt Co  (SZSE:300618) Volatility Calculation

The annualized volatility is calculated as following:

σA=σM * 12
= 1/(n-1) ∑(Ri - R')^2 * 12

Where: σM is the monthly volatility, n is the number of months in the period, Ri is the security's historical monthly returns and R' is the arithmetic mean of monthly returns.

Nanjing Hanrui Cobalt Co  (SZSE:300618) Volatility Explanation

Volatility is a statistical measure of the dispersion of returns for a given security or market index. It’s often measured as standard deviation or variance of historical returns over a certain period. The volatility here is measured as the annualized standard deviation between monthly returns from the security over the past year.

Volatility reflects the uncertainty or risk of a security’s value. Generally speaking, a higher volatility suggests a higher risk, because it implies a wider fluctuation around average price. This means the price of the security can change dramatically in either direction within a short period. Conversely, a lower volatility means that the security's price is more steady, which suggests a lower risk.

Another measurement of relative volatility is Beta. Beta is a measure of systematic risk of a security or a portfolio in comparison to the market as a whole. Beta is usually compared to 1. A beta of greater than 1 indicates that the security's price will be more volatile than the market.

Nanjing Hanrui Cobalt Co Ltd is a China-based company engaged in the extraction of cobalt and copper ore. The business activities of the group include development and deep processing of cobalt and copper mineral resources and forming an integrated industrial chain from mineral resources development and smelting the same to produce cobalt intermediate products and cobalt powder which guarantee the stable supply of resources. Geographically the group holds a marketing network in multiple countries and regions including South Korea, Japan, Germany, Switzerland, Israel, India, and the USA.
